Skirtingi demultipleksorių tipai

Išbandykite Mūsų Instrumentą, Kaip Pašalinti Problemas





„Demultiplexer“ yra duomenų platintojas, skaitomas kaip DEMUX. Tai visiškai priešinga multiplekseris arba MUX . Tai procesas, kai imama informacija iš vieno įvesties ir perduodama per vieną iš daugelio išėjimų. Šiame straipsnyje paaiškinami skirtingi „Demultiplexers“ tipai.

DEMUX

DEMUX



DEMUX yra naudojami bendrosios paskirties loginėms sistemoms įgyvendinti. Demultiplekseris paima vieną įvesties duomenų liniją ir paskirsto ją bet kuriai iš daugybės atskirų išvesties linijų po vieną. Demultipleksavimas yra procesas, kai signalas, turintis kelis analoginius ar skaitmeninius signalus, konvertuojamas į originalius ir atskirus signalus. 2 ^ n išėjimų demultiplekseryje yra n pasirinktų eilučių.


Demultiplexerių tipai

1 - 4 Demultiplexer

1–4 demultiplekseriai susideda iš vieno įėjimo, keturių išėjimų ir dviejų valdymo linijų, kad būtų galima pasirinkti. Žemiau pateiktoje diagramoje parodyta 1–4 demultiplekserio grandinė.



1 - 4 Demultiplexer

1 - 4 Demultiplexer

Įvesties bitai yra duomenys D su dviem pasirinktomis eilutėmis A ir B. Įvesties bitai D perduodami keturiems išvesties bitams Y0, Y1, Y2 ir Y4.

Kai AB yra 01 Viršutinė sekundė IR vartai yra įjungtas, o kiti AND vartai yra išjungti. Taigi Y1 perduodami tik vieni duomenys. Jei D yra mažas, tada Y1 yra mažas, o jei D yra didelis, Y1 yra didelis. Y1 reikšmė priklauso nuo D vertės.

Jei valdymo įvestis pasikeičia į AB = 10, visi vartai yra išjungti, išskyrus trečius AND vartus iš viršaus. Tada D perduodamas į išėjimą Y2.


Tiesos lentelė

Toliau pateikiama tiesių lentelė nuo 1 iki 4 demultiplekserio.

1–4 „Demux“ tiesos lentelė

1–4 „Demux“ tiesos lentelė

1 - 8 Demultiplexer

Į 1 - 8 demultiplekseris susideda iš vienos įvesties eilutės, 8 išvesties linijų ir 3 pasirinktų eilučių. Tegul įvestis yra D, S1 ir S2 yra dvi pasirinktos eilutės ir aštuoni išėjimai nuo Y0 iki Y7. Jis taip pat vadinamas 3–8 demux dėl 3 pasirinkimo eilučių. Žemiau pateikiama 1–8 demux blokinė schema.

1–8 „Demux“ blokinė schema

1–8 „Demux“ blokinė schema

Tiesos lentelė

Toliau pateikiama nuo 1 iki 8 demultiplekserio tiesos lentelė. Tai nurodo demux funkcionalumą, pavyzdžiui, jei S1S2S0 = 000, tada išvestis matoma Y0 ir pan.

1–8 „Demux“ tiesos lentelė

1–8 „Demux“ tiesos lentelė

Naudojant aukščiau pateiktą tiesos lentelę, demultiplekserio loginė schema įgyvendinama naudojant aštuonis IR ir tris NE vartus. Skirtingi pasirinktų linijų deriniai tam tikru metu parenka vieną IR vartą, kad duomenų įvestis būtų matoma tam tikroje išvestyje.

1–8 „Demux“ grandinės schema

1–8 „Demux“ grandinės schema

1–8 demultiplekseriai gali būti įgyvendinami naudojant du 1–4 demultiplekserius. Didelių išvesties demultiplekserių diegimas tampa sudėtingas, todėl didesniems demultiplekseriams įgyvendinti naudojamas mažesnis demux.

1–8 Demux naudojant du 1–4 DEMUX

1–8 Demux naudojant du 1–4 DEMUX

1–16 Demultiplexer

1 - 16 demultiplekserio turi vieną įvesties duomenis, keturias pasirinktas eilutes A, B, C ir D ir 16 išvesties linijų nuo Y0 iki Y15. Tai įgyvendinama naudojant AND ir NOT vartus. 1–16 demultiplexer yra įgyvendinami naudojant toliau pateiktą loginę grandinę.

1–16 Demux

1–16 Demux

Tai galima įgyvendinti naudojant 1–8 demultiplekserius, 1–4 demultiplekserius ir 1–2 demultiplekserius.

Tiesos lentelė

Žemiau esančioje tiesos lentelėje parodytas 1–16 demultiplekserio veikimas.

1–16 „Demux“ tiesos lentelė

1–16 „Demux“ tiesos lentelė

Demux programos

  • Demultiplekseris naudojamas prijungti vieną šaltinį prie kelių paskirties vietų. Demultiplekseriai daugiausia naudojami ryšių sistemos srityje.
„DEMUX“ programos

„DEMUX“ programos

  • Demultiplekseriai naudojami lygiagrečių duomenų ir ALU grandinėms rekonstruoti.
  • Demultiplekseris priima multiplekserio išvesties signalus ir konvertuoja atgal į pirminę duomenų formą priimančiame gale. MUX ir DEMUX bendradarbiauti vykdant bendravimo procesą.
  • „Demultiplexer“ padeda saugoti ALU išvestį keliuose registruose ir saugojimo vienetus ALU grandinėje. Duomenų išvestis ALU tiekiama kaip duomenų įvestis į DEMUX. Kiekviena DEMUX išvestis yra sujungta su keliais registrais, kuriuos galima išsaugoti registre.
  • Į nuoseklus lygiagretus keitiklis yra naudojamas lygiagrečių duomenų iš gaunamo nuoseklaus duomenų srauto rekonstravimui. Taikant šią techniką, nuoseklūs duomenys iš gaunamo nuoseklaus duomenų srauto reguliariai pateikiami kaip įvestis į DEMUX. Prie demux valdymo įvesties pritvirtintas skaitiklis. Šis skaitiklis nukreipia demuxo duomenų signalo išvestį, kur šie duomenų signalai yra saugomi. Kai visi duomenų signalai buvo išsaugoti. Demux išvestį galima gauti ir skaityti lygiagrečiai.

Todėl tai yra pagrindinė informacija apie „Demultiplexers“ tipus. Tikiuosi, kad jūs galėjote suprasti keletą esminių šios temos sampratų. Be to, bet kokios abejonės dėl šio straipsnio ar elektronikos projektai , Savo nuomonę šia tema galite parašyti žemiau esančiame komentarų skyriuje.